Condo Photo Review: Water Place

You couldn't miss Water Place if you are driving along the East Coast Park highway from Changi Airport to Town - its distinctive blue glass facade reflects the sky and the seaview brilliantly. For readers who are sharp, you might have noticed that we reviewed an almost similar looking condominium a while back, Heritage View. Both developements look so similar because they share the same developer, Far East Organization. In tradition to Far East Organization developments, Water Place is decked out with the full range of facilities to pamper its residents.

Located in the prestigious neighborhood of Tanjong Rhu, this 99year Leashold condominium was completed in 2004 and has been home to many expats working in Singapore. However, would be buyers or tenants might want to note its proximity to the highway.
